Emma 's thoughts:

This was my first half marathon event. It is a road race around the bays in Wellington City. The race starts in the city on the waterfront. There is a great atmosphere and a fun warm-up on the start line for runners to participate in.

The course is flat along the way winding around the harbour and bays. There can be a strong headwind in areas, depending on which way the wind is blowing. The day I ran it got quite warm but there were plenty of aid stations along the way.

The finish line has a great atmosphere. The last few kms of the race you run along closed road and there are a lot of spectators lined up along the way cheering everyone on.

It is a course that you could set a very good race time on if you are an experience runner.
